HEB provided a
feasibility study and contract documents for a window replacement project.
Services included an engineer's opinion of probable cost for replacement of 80
windows and investigation of historical significance of the building and
coordination with state and Federal agencies. In addition, there was a roof
replacement project with special detail to the historic cupola and roof rail
and HEB also designed elevator and electrical system upgrades.
HEB
has had four previous term contracts with the USPS for projects in Maine, New
Hampshire and Vermont. We have designed many types of projects
including: architectural interior and exterior repairs, handicap access,
loading platform enclosures, energy improvements, foundation drainage systems,
workroom renovations, and roofing repairs (built-up, EPDM, slate, and metal),
and elevator upgrades. Our site work includes repair of post office parking
lots, site drainage, driveway access and intersection design, property surveys
(boundary and topographic), loading platform accessibility and ADA access. We
performed construction administration services for nearly every work order
including full time inspection for roofing projects. In addition, the
